Northern Ireland Office written question – answered at on 25 November 2025.
Jim Shannon
DUP, Strangford
To ask the Secretary of State for Northern Ireland, whether he has had discussions with the European Union on barriers to selling poppies under the Windsor Framework.
Hilary Benn
The Secretary of State for Northern Ireland
The Government engages with the European Union on a range of issues on a regular basis. I can confirm that there are no barriers to selling poppies in respect of the Poppy Appeal under the Windsor Framework, and the Government has updated the relevant GOV.UK guidance to reflect this.
